March 24, 20169 yr comment_490343 The Canadians here have access to Princess Auto that sell the grommets that 240Ziggy used for his fix, so I went out and found some very common camping tarp grommets to see if they would work as well. I had to put the conical half on the belt sander to remove a 1/16" from both sides so it would be the right thickness but that is all. The spacing between the blue grommet and the white nylon wheel is about what you need to get good action when it is in the channel rolling. If you have a Mig welder then all you need to do is a quick tack weld on the back and dunk it in water fast to cool it off and you can re use the existing stud. Lube it up with Lithium grease and good for another 40 yrs.
